It turns out that there are already some surprising ingredients in your kitchen (like egg shells and ketchup!) that work wonders when it comes to cleaning. Try these ideas for easy cleaning.
1 . Try ketchup to remove tarnish. It’s not just for French fries. To remove tarnish, from silverware, ketchup can work wonders. Dab some onto a soft cloth and gently rub for a minute or two. Finish by rinsing with warm water. (Just exert caution if you have items that are valuable or antique. You might be better off taking it to the pros.)
2 . Shine floors with white vinegar. For wood floors, get yourself a bucket and mix nine parts of warm water to one part of white vinegar. This is a cheap trick I learned from an 80-year-old cleaning lady who used to make my wood floors look dazzling.
3 . Use baking soda to tidy up tile and to clean tile floors or backsplash. Mix baking soda and water together as a homemade cleaner. Pour half a cup of baking soda into two gallons of water. Then scrub with a string mop or sponge.
4 . Consider salt cast iron mix water and salt together to form a paste, and then use it to scrub a cast iron pot or pan. Next, rub olive oil on the pan, and then heat it for half an hour to cure it.
5 . Use steel wool to fade stainless-steel scratches for everyday cleaning, a stainless steel polisher is best. Rub it gently in line with the grain until marks disappear. Recycle the steel wool when it’s worn out.
6 . Clean a vase with egg shells. Did you ever try cleaning a vase where a bottle brush just can’t reach? To scour those hard-to-reach crevices, try dropping tiny pieces of a clean, dried eggshell into the vase. Add a little bit of warm water, then cover and shake. Ingredients: 200 grams rice sugar or jam 1/2 cup rosewater 2 liters milk 150 grams cream
Directions: Wash rice well, and then drain the water. Add two glasses of water to rice and cook until rice slightly softens. Add milk and continue cooking over medium heat until the mix thickens. Add rosewater and cook for another minute or so. Add cream and serve with sugar or jam on top. Fereni
4 Servings
Ingredients: 1/2 litter milk 50 grams rice flour 100 grams sugar 2 tablespoons rosewater 2 tablespoons crushed pistachio
Directions: Dissolve rice flour in milk. Add sugar and rosewater. Stir regularly over medium heat until it comes to slow boil and thickens. Sprinkle crushed pistachio on top and serve cold.
